A chiral [2]catenane self-assembled from meso-macrocycles of palladium(II)

摘要

Reaction of trans-[PdX2(SMe2)(2)] (X = Cl or Br) with the chiral ligand LL = 1,1-binaphthyl-2,2'-(NHC( = O)-3-C5H4N) 2 gave the [2]catenane complexes trans-[{(PdX2)(2)(mu-LL)(2)}(2)], which are formed by self-assembly from 4 units each of trans-PdX2 and LL. The catenation is favored by the formation of multiple hydrogen bonds between the constituent macrocycles (4 x NH...ClPd, 2 x NH...O=C). If the ligand LL is racemic, each macrocycle trans-[ (PdX2)(2)(mu-LL)(2)] is formed in the meso form trans-[(PdX2)(2)(mu-R-LL)(mu-S-LL)] but the resulting [2]catenane is chiral as a direct result of the catenation step. This is the first time that this form of chiral [2]catenane has been observed. The enantiomers of the [2]catenane further self-assemble in the crystalline form, through secondary intermolecular Pd...X bonding, to form a racemic infinite supramolecular polymer of [2]catenanes.
